Output a18bb7ece6ba4e860cbd67185e5f1db3b322d4dd6984efea10a2db5f4565cd97:1

value
745852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9ea13cc39c6dcc8329fdb40ea6a7339a6fbd5f OP_EQUAL
address
3EWYZCD62G6uGa5X7srBXZ3sNu7df29aiK
transaction
a18bb7ece6ba4e860cbd67185e5f1db3b322d4dd6984efea10a2db5f4565cd97
confirmations
238588
spent
true